Peutz Jeghers syndrome; the polyp may be malignant.
Professional Med J Jan ;9(1):78-80.

Peutz-Jeghers syndrome is an uncommon disease. A case of 9 years old girl is presented who had signs and symptoms of subacute intestinal obstruction. She had mucocutaneous pigmentation of mouth and lips as well. Laparotomy revealed irreducible ileoileal intussusception with a polyp as lead point. Histopathological examination of the polyp showed malignant change. The polyps of Peutz-Jeghers syndrome had the reputation of being hemartomas but lately, cases have been reported of malignant changes in them. Literature has been reviewed to reassess the management of these cases due to increasing evidence of malignancy.
